Output 25d767000c48a42282a89921409564e994eed23d211ebe7fa66e278ed62af795:0

value
18417152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88b89a89095d95f5badb51cea26a4bbee2bf0a3a OP_EQUALVERIFY OP_CHECKSIG
address
1DTv3aPUYbD4eVE1cKuyE3MWDa44uiJwQ1
transaction
25d767000c48a42282a89921409564e994eed23d211ebe7fa66e278ed62af795
spent
true